GH GambleHub

Eventos y actualizaciones del ecosistema

1) Tarea de partición y límite

Eventos y actualizaciones del ecosistema es una forma estandarizada de anunciar, distribuir y confirmar cambios (producto, contenido, pagos/ARM, KYC/AML, marketing, infraestructura, reglas y métricas) para todos los roles de la red: operadores, estudios/RGS, agregadores, afiliados/medios, PSS P/APM, proveedores KYC/AML y streamers.
Objetivos: Previsibilidad de los lanzamientos, reducción de la polémica, control de riesgos, probabilidad de los datos y comprensión unificada del estado de «qué/dónde/cuándo/por qué ha cambiado».

2) Ontología de eventos (canónica)

Сущности: `eventId`, `type`, `scope`, `version`, `status`, `window`, `owner`, `traceId`, `breakingChange`, `rollbackPlanId`.

Tipos ('tipo'):
  • `product_release`, `content_update`, `rgs_update`, `payment_route_change`, `kyc_policy_change`,
  • `marketing_campaign`, `rg_policy_update`, `jurisdiction_notice`,
  • `infra_maintenance`, `security_bulletin`, `data_formula_change` (формулы GGR/NetRev/CR и др.).
  • Статусы (`status`): `planned` → `staged` → `rolling_out` → `live` → `paused/rolled_back` → `closed`.
  • Окна (`window`): `green` (low-risk), `yellow` (controlled), `red` (change-freeze).
  • Todos los esquemas de eventos - en el Registro de Schema, los tiempos - UTC/ISO-8601, sumas - con 'currency'.

3) Versificación y tipos de cambios

SemVer para artefactos: 'MAJOR. MINOR. PATCH '(MAJOR - breaking: principios de atribución, fórmulas métricas; MINOR - nuevos campos/fichas; PARCHE - correcciones).
Contratos de datos: la versión del esquema de eventos y la versión de la fórmula métrica se publican siempre juntos.
Notas de migración: campos obligatorios «cómo migrar», «fecha de entrada», «ventana de compatibilidad inversa».
Frozen-period: período mínimo de estabilidad después de MAJOR (por ejemplo, ≥ 14 días).

4) Calendario de lanzamientos y priorización

Capa anual: hitos clave (cambios regulatorios, estaciones de pico).
Capa trimestral: grandes iniciativas MAJOR/entre cadenas.
Capa semanal: MINOR/PATCH, marketing/contenido, pagos/CUS.
Prioridades: seguridad/cumplimiento> pagos/CUS> estabilidad RGS/contenido> marketing.
Colisiones: chequeo de conflicto automático por zonas geográficas/horarias/picos de tráfico.

5) Protocolo de publicación de actualización

1. Announcement Draft (owner): descripción del propósito/uso, efecto en KPI, scope (cadenas/geo/marcas), evaluación de riesgo.
2. Spec & Contracts: esquemas/fórmulas actualizados, casos de prueba, migraciones.
3. Approval Gate: Legal/Privacy/RG/Security/Finance/Protocol Council.
4. Staging: sandbox + conformance-corrings, carga y pruebas de caos.
5. Progressive Delivery: 1% → 5% → 25% → 50% → 100% с guardrails (см. §7).
6. Go/No-Go: check-list, war-room encendido, botones stop listos.
7. Changelog & Rollout Notes: entrada detallada en el registro de cambios + notas públicas.
8. Post-Release Review: telemetría, anomalías RCA, backup/limpieza de banderas de fich.

6) Transporte de eventos (API/webhooks/EDA)

API (NAT/gRPC): '/vN/eventos ', cursores,' Idempotency-Key ', errores de máquina, paginación sólo cursor.
Webhooks: firma JWS/HMAC, 'kid', 'timestamp', 'traceId', backoff exponencial + jitter, registro de re-juego.
EDA (bus): partición por 'eventId '/' traceId', exactly-once por sentido empresarial (idempotencia del consumidor).
Treking: W3C 'traceparent' desde el evento hasta las métricas y facturas reales.

7) Guardrails, SLO y botones de parada

SLO operativos (puntos de referencia):
  • Entrega de webhooks ≥ 99. 9%, p95 ≤ 1-2 con.
  • API p95 ≤ 150–300 мс, error rate ≤ 0,3–0,5%.
  • Bus: lag p95 ≤ 200-500 ms, entrega ≥ 99,9%.
  • Vitrinas: frescura ≤ 1-5 s, p95 render ≤ 1,5-2,0 s.
Guardrails empresariales (ejemplo):
  • Δ los pagos CR en la cohorte ≤ el −X% en cualquier etapa de laminación.
  • Disparadores RG/1k activos ≤ del corredor de destino.
  • Δ NetRev/DAU/ARPU fuera del pasillo → auto-pausa.
  • Botones de parada: pausa/retroceso instantáneo: 'traffic _ route', 'offer', 'content _ build',' apm _ route ',' rgs _ flag ',' data _ formula '.

8) A/B e inclusiones progresivas

El experimento se enmarca como un evento con versión y objetivos.
Rodadura por etapas (1→5→25→50→100%) con controles automáticos de guardrails en cada etapa.
Es obligatorio 'experimentId', 'bucket' y la comunicación con KPI/Scorecards.
Los resultados y la solución (promote/rollback) se publican en changelog.

9) Changelog, Roadmap y notificaciones

Changelog (WORM): registro inmutable para todos los eventos con diagramas/fórmulas 'diff' y firmas.
Roadmap: статусы `Planned/In-Progress/Rolling Out/Live/Not-Now`.
Los envíos de rol: оператор/студия/аффилиат/PSP/KYC/стример reciben las notificaciones relevantes por la geo/marca/cadena.
Notas públicas: notas breves de lanzamiento para socios/comunidad externa (sin PDn/detalles secretos).

10) Oráculos de datos y probabilidad

Resúmenes firmados para actualizaciones clave: impacto en GGR/NetRev/CR/RG/SLO.
En cada resumen: 'formulaVersion', 'hash (inputs)', 'traceId', 'kid', período de ventana.
Uso: facturación, sanciones/bonificaciones, apelaciones, RCA.

11) Dashboards y revisión operativa

Panel de versiones (tiempo real): lista de eventos activos, escalón de distribución, SLO de transporte, corredores de negocios, banderas RG/SEC.
Efecto de actualización: Δ CR/FTD/ARPU/LTV/NetRev por cohorte/mercado/cadena.
Estabilidad de fórmulas: monitorización de discrepancias entre versiones de fórmulas y hechos (alertas).
SLA «trais pack»: ≤ 60-90 s en P1/P2 incidente.

12) Seguridad, privacidad, cumplimiento

Zero Trust: mTLS, tokens de vida corta, egress-allow-list, rotación de claves/JWKS.
PII-minimización: tokens en lugar de PDn; desintoxicación - sólo en las áreas de seguridad.
ABAC/ReBAC/SoD: «sólo veo lo suyo y lo acordado»; la división de roles «mido ≠ influyo ≠ cambio».
DPIA/DPA en eventos que afectan a PDn/localización/cadenas de almacenamiento.
Noticias de la ley: emisión automática de notificaciones cuando afectan a las normas del mercado.

13) Incidentes, sala de guerra y RCA

Matriz P1/P2 y listas de reproducción por tipo de evento.
War-room: chat en vivo/enlace de constelación, estados de los sistemas, listas de verificación de encendido/reversión, responsables de servicio.
RCA sin encontrar culpables: hechos/procesos; publicación de conclusiones y tareas en el backklog.
SLO post-mortem: tiempo hasta la pausa, hasta la vuelta, hasta la estabilización, hasta la publicación de notas.

14) RACI (ejemplo)

Artefacto/soluciónRACI
Ontología de eventos/Registro de SchemaData StewardProtocol CouncilSRE, ProductTodos los participantes
Release CalendarRelease ManagerEcosystem OwnerLegal/RG/Security/FinanceSocios
Approval Gate (MAJOR)Governance BoardEcosystem OwnerData, Legal, ProductTodo
War-room/incidentesIncident CommanderEcosystem OwnerSRE, Risk, PartnerTodo
Changelog/OráculosFinance OpsEcosystem OwnerData, SecuritySocios
Paquete Roadmap/CommComms LeadEcosystem OwnerProduct/LegalComunidad

15) Anti-patrones

«Dos verdades» por métricas/fórmulas y fechas de entrada.
Offset-paginación del historial bajo carga (sólo cursores).
Zoológico postback y webhooks sin firmar → tomas/agujeros/esporas.
Lanzamientos secretos sin changelog/roadmap y notificaciones.
SLO «sobre papel» sin alertas y botones de parada automáticos.
Exportación de PDn a notas de lanzamiento/dashboards.
Las excepciones sin TTL/auditoría son «pegajosos» override-s.
Falta de un plan de reversión y rehearsals de ejercicios DR/xaoc.

16) Hojas de cheques

Diseño

  • Ontología de eventos, Registro de Schema, versiones de fórmulas.
  • Release Calendar: ventanas verdes/amarillas/rojas por mercados/cadenas.
  • Guardrails и SLO; botones de parada y scripts de reproducción.
  • Data Contracts/Oracle formato; Auditoría WORM.
  • Políticas de notificación y rol de boletín.
  • DPIA/DPA para eventos con PDn.

Inicio

  • Sandbox, conformación, carga y pruebas de caos.
  • Laminación progresiva 1→5→25→50→100% con auto-pausa-lógica.
  • La sala de guerra está lista, los roles de servicio están asignados.
  • Changelog/Release Notes están decoradas de antemano, marcas en dashboards.
  • Revisión semanal de eventos y efectos → Roadmap.
  • Chainjlogs mensuales de fórmulas/esquemas y rugidos guardrails.
  • Ejercicios regulares de DR/xaoc de pasarelas, neumáticos, escaparates y tesorería.

17) Hoja de ruta de la madurez

v1 (Fundación): ontología básica de eventos, calendario, changelog, Go/No-Go manual y retrocesos.
v2 (Integración): lanzamientos progresivos, guardrails automáticos y botones de parada, oráculos de datos, notificaciones de rol.
v3 (Automatización): ventanas de corte predictivo, pistas de riesgo ML, efectos de reconciliación inteligente, autogeneración de notas.
v4 (Gobierno conectado): sincronización federada de eventos entre cadenas, oráculos intercadenales, reglas de fórmula DAO y tesorerías transparentes.

18) Métricas de éxito

Velocidad/previsibilidad: proporción de lanzamientos en la ventana programada, tiempo promedio desde 'planned' hasta 'live'.
Calidad/Riesgo: Incidentes de liberación MTTR, proporción de auto-pausa/retroceso, controversia <X%.
Efecto de negocio: uplift/estabilidad CR/FTD/ARPU/LTV/NetRev por evento.
Cumplimiento/RG: 0 fugas PDn, conformidad DPIA/DPA, RG-desencadenantes en el corredor.
Transparencia: la totalidad del changelog, la hora de publicación de las Notas Release, SLA «trais pack».

Resumen breve

Los eventos y actualizaciones del ecosistema no son solo un calendario de lanzamientos, sino un protocolo de confianza: una ontología y versiones únicas, inclusiones progresivas con guardrails automáticos, datos probados (oráculos), changelog/roadmap transparentes y disciplina de incidentes. Tal marco hace que los cambios sean predecibles, seguros y medibles, y acelera el crecimiento de toda la red.

Contact

Póngase en contacto

Escríbanos ante cualquier duda o necesidad de soporte.¡Siempre estamos listos para ayudarle!

Telegram
@Gamble_GC
Iniciar integración

El Email es obligatorio. Telegram o WhatsApp — opcionales.

Su nombre opcional
Email opcional
Asunto opcional
Mensaje opcional
Telegram opcional
@
Si indica Telegram, también le responderemos allí además del Email.
WhatsApp opcional
Formato: +código de país y número (por ejemplo, +34XXXXXXXXX).

Al hacer clic en el botón, usted acepta el tratamiento de sus datos.